Acerca de Esta Oportunidad
The City of Escondido, through its Public Art Commission, is seeking proposals from qualified artists or multidisciplinary teams to create permanent public art works themed ‘Flora and Fauna’ along the Escondido Creek Trail. The project comprises four types of artworks: a sculpture, a large mural on the Neighborhood Health Care building, a series of three to five murals inside the creek channel, and a wrap‑around mural on a field‑lighting control box. Artists may apply for one or multiple pieces, with awards ranging from $1,500 for the control‑box mural to $150,000 for the large mural, and up to $30,000 for the sculpture. All selected works must be installed by May 30 2027 and the artists are responsible for five‑year maintenance. The call is open to artists residing or having a business in the United States, Canada, or Mexico, with no residency preference. Submissions must include a completed application, CV, portfolio, drawings, and a brief artist statement, and are due by September 8 2026 at 5 p.m. PST.
